The venue of the competition was at the foot of the western wall of the town.

In addition to Roland, the spectators included Iron Axe, Sir Pine, Brian and all the members of the Witch Union.

There was also a fat pigeon squatting on the watchtower.

In order to avoid accidental bullets, everyone had to climb up the wall to watch. The two contestants, the Chief Knight Carter Lannis and the Extraordinary Ashes, would fight one-on-one near the wall.

Carter's attire was not the usual Knight Armor, but a close-fitting leather coat, with a custom-made holster around his waist, and a revolver on each side. There was also a dagger on the back of his waist, which could be used in an emergency. But Roland knew that if he had to use a dagger to fight with an Extraordinary, it would be better to directly admit defeat.

Ashes was still dressed as usual, a black robe covered her body, and her long black hair was tied into a ponytail, naturally hanging down her back. It seemed that she did not care that this would create unnecessary weaknesses for herself. The only difference was that the big sword, the cloth wrapped around it had been unwrapped, and the dark brown sword had almost no light. As Roland expected, the surface of the sword was uneven, not like a well-made weapon, and due to lack of maintenance, the place where the sword was cut had rust spots.

The two walked into the field, and Carter constantly adjusted his position until he was more than 15 meters away from his opponent. At this distance, he had more than 80% confidence in hitting a fixed target. Taking out two pistols, he finally checked the bullets and the firing nozzles.

Roland let Echo imitate and amplify his voice, "The rules of the competition are very simple: stop when you go too far, you are not allowed to hit the head, and you can admit defeat! As long as you don't die on the spot, Nana's healing ability can quickly restore you to your original state. Are there any questions? " He waited for a moment, and seeing that the two had no objections, he then said, "After hearing the bell, the competition begins!"

Ashes silently looked at her opponent. As an Extraordinary, most of the time she followed her instinct to fight. After following Tilly, she also learned fighting skills from the court's master swordsman, but she always felt that these skills were of little help to her. The other party was the Chief Knight by the prince's side, but he did not carry the usual sword, shield, or spear on his back. He did not even wear armor. The weapon in his hand was extremely strange, but based on its shape, it was obvious that it was not a dagger-like melee weapon, so there was only one possibility left. It should be similar to a crossbow, a long-range weapon.

Crossbows posed no threat to Extraordinaires. This was something Ashes had learned from many battles. If it were a light crossbow, she could even catch a flying bolt with her bare hands. However, looking at the prince's confident expression, the weapon in the other party's hands was definitely not as simple as a crossbow.

Her instincts were telling her that she had to get close to the Knight as soon as possible and not wait for him to attack first. Therefore, before the start of the duel, Ashes inserted the front part of her sword into the ground. This posture seemed harmless, but it was the most effective way to deal with the archers.

At this moment, a clear and melodious bell rang from the city walls.

Ashes moved almost at the same time. She held the hilt of her sword with both hands and slammed it forward. Soil, grass, and gravel rose with the broad blade, splashing in the direction of the Knight, forming a muddy smoke screen.

The Chief Knight's reaction was also very fast. The weapon in his hand burst into flames and made a loud roar, but Ashes did not see anything. Either the other party did not load an arrow, or the arrow was so fast that she could not detect it. Compared to the first almost stupid mistake, she was more inclined to the latter.

Under the cover of the muddy smoke screen, Ashes sprinted from the side. In the blink of an eye, the distance between the two was shortened to half, and at this time, the muddy smoke screen had not completely landed. Most people would subconsciously avoid the overwhelming amount of mud. As long as she could interrupt the other party's shooting, she would have won the battle.

But Carter did not move from his position. He ignored the sand hitting his face and narrowed his eyes as he aimed his weapon at the approaching supernatural being. Then he pulled the trigger again. With a roar and a flash of light, Ashes reflexively took a step to the side. She still did not see the arrow that had been thrown at her. At the same time, the Knight did not prepare to pull the bowstring or load an arrow.

This new type of weapon could probably be fired continuously, but after missing two shots in a row, the outcome was already decided!

The last ten steps were also covered in the blink of an eye. She raised her sword vertically in front of her, stomped her feet on the ground, and charged at the Knight like a bull. Such an impact would not kill him instantly, but it would be enough to knock him out. Even if he managed to hold on with his strong willpower, the shattered bones in his chest would make him completely lose the ability to fight. In this last breath, the opponent's third attack exploded in front of Ashes's eyes. She only felt a fierce shock on her sword, making a crisp buzzing sound, and then her right abdomen was numb, as if she had been grabbed by something.

Almost at the same time, her whole body hit Carter's chest, directly knocking him out, drawing an arc in the air, and rolling to the ground.

Only then did she have the time to check the injury on her waist. But just as she lowered her head, a strong sense of dizziness came to her brain. She staggered twice and almost fell to the ground. The power brought by the extraordinary magic seemed to be flowing away like water, and her limbs became extremely heavy.

Ashes used her sword to support her body. The numbness of the wound had turned into a burning pain. Her waist seemed to be missing a part, and she could even see her bright red internal organs. Only by clenching her teeth could she not let herself fall.



In Roland's eyes, the whole process of the match was only four or five seconds. He saw the extraordinary witch pick up the soil debris towards Carter and at the same time launch a charge from the other side, changed direction once in the middle, and then hit the Knight's body. Carter had shot a total of three bullets before he was hit, which was beyond Roland's expectation.

In the face of the unusually fast Ashes, he was afraid that it would be difficult to even keep his eyes on the opponent's figure, but he was still able to aim and shoot, which fully proved that the title of Chief Knight was not undeserved. The first two missed shots were normal, in fact, if Ashes changed direction several times at this speed, Carter was afraid that he would not be able to hit his opponent. The key was the third shot, in the last five or six meters, Ashes blocked a straight line hit with her sword in front of her chest.

If it was a crossbow, even if it was a heavy crossbow, at this time, at most the sword would be nailed, and it would have no effect on the extraordinary. But the 12mm caliber ammunition plus the steel bullet at this distance burst out with unparalleled power, at that time, Roland only saw the black debris splatter, and Ashes's side burst into a cloud of blood. When she stood still, the Prince found that half of her waist had been lifted off, as if she had been bitten by a demonic beast, her intestines had slipped out, hanging on her side. There was a bowl-shaped hole in the lower half of the sword, probably caused by the bullet hitting the iron sword and passing through it. The unstable bullet, together with the flying iron filings, rotated into her abdomen and opened up a huge wound.

Even though she was seriously injured, she still did not faint, and insisted on standing on the field. The extraordinary witch's physical fitness was indeed terrifying, if it was the previous lead bullets or small caliber bullets, perhaps she could rely on her body to withstand it. Maggie rushed to Ashes's side, wanting to support her, but unfortunately, because of her short stature, she could only hold her legs, her face anxious.

Nana had already rushed to treat Carter, Roland also quickly walked in front of Ashes, who was still holding on.

She seemed to be waiting for this moment.
